In the early 19th century, a daring expedition sought to unveil the mysteries of Central Africa, culminating in the legendary city of Timbuctoo. "Travels through Central Africa to Timbuctoo; and across the Great Desert, to Morocco, performed in the years 1824-1828, Vol. 2 (of 2)" by René Caillié offers an unparalleled firsthand account of this extraordinary journey. Caillié's narrative is rich with vivid descriptions of the diverse cultures and landscapes he encountered, alongside detailed observations of trade routes and desert survival strategies.
